mysql profiling表_mysql8 参考手册-INFORMATION_SCHEMA PROFILING表
PROFILING表提供语句分析信息。其内容对应于SHOW PROFILE和SHOW PROFILES 语句产生的信息(请参见第13.7.7.30节“ SHOW PROFILE语句”)。除非profiling 会话变量设置为1,否则该表为空。
注意
该表已弃用,并将在以后的MySQL版本中删除。改用性能模式;请参见 第26.19.1节“使用性能模式进行查询分析”。
该PROFILING表包含以下列:
QUERY_ID
数字语句标识符。
SEQ
一个序号,指示具有相同QUERY_ID值的行的显示顺序。
STATE
行测量适用的分析状态。
DURATION
语句执行在给定状态下保持多长时间(以秒为单位)。
CPU_USER, CPU_SYSTEM
用户和系统CPU使用率,以秒为单位。
CONTEXT_VOLUNTARY, CONTEXT_INVOLUNTARY
发生了多少自愿和非自愿上下文切换。
BLOCK_OPS_IN, BLOCK_OPS_OUT
块输入和输出操作的数量。
MESSAGES_SENT, MESSAGES_RECEIVED
发送和接收的通信消息数。
PAGE_FAULTS_MAJOR, PAGE_FAULTS_MINOR
主要和次要页面错误的数量。
SWAPS
发生了多少交换。
SOURCE_FUNCTION, SOURCE_FILE和 SOURCE_LINE
指示配置文件状态在源代码中的何处执行的信息。
笔记
PROFILING是非标准 INFORMATION_SCHEMA表。
还可以从SHOW PROFILE和 SHOW PROFILES语句获得概要分析信息 。请参见 第13.7.7.30节“ SHOW PROFILE语句”。例如,以下查询是等效的:
SHOW PROFILE FOR QUERY 2;
SELECT STATE, FORMAT(DURATION, 6) AS DURATION
FROM INFORMATION_SCHEMA.PROFILING
WHERE QUERY_ID = 2 ORDER BY SEQ;
总结
以上是生活随笔为你收集整理的mysql profiling表_mysql8 参考手册-INFORMATION_SCHEMA PROFILING表的全部内容,希望文章能够帮你解决所遇到的问题。
- 上一篇: jhipster 配置 mysql_ja
- 下一篇: mysql5.7命中率_MySQL5.7